Abstract
We consider the Kuramoto-Sivashinsky equation (KSE) on the two-dimensional
torus in the presence of advection by a given background shear flow. Under the
assumption that the shear has a finite number of critical points, we prove
global existence of solutions with data in $L^2$, using a bootstrap argument.
The initial data can be taken arbitrarily large.
